Menu
Search for
Egypt
World
Middle East
Business
Science
Culture
Life & Style
Opinion
Search for
RSS
Twitter
Facebook
Craig Wherlock
Craig Wherlock
A view from the Greek riots
World
December 7, 2009
A view from the Greek riots
Thessaloniki--Greece was once again the center of violent clashes between young protesters and authorities on Sunday, as thousands marked the…
Back to top button
Close
Search for
Close
Search for